Commit Graph

5342 Commits

Author SHA1 Message Date
Jonathan Shook
3aab634522 organize and improve cycles and recycles logic 2023-09-09 16:03:37 -05:00
Jonathan Shook
60e8d3d696 update uniform specification tests to honor snake case requirement 2023-09-09 00:38:32 -05:00
Jonathan Shook
91a402dc2f update opdef tests to honor snake case requirement 2023-09-09 00:38:00 -05:00
Jonathan Shook
c55213da7c enable direct cycle progress metrics 2023-09-09 00:13:33 -05:00
Jonathan Shook
1137067a19 distinguish instrumented ops from others 2023-09-09 00:13:29 -05:00
Jonathan Shook
2a9507bcc1 allow to disable metrics logger 2023-09-09 00:12:28 -05:00
Jonathan Shook
a64aa58fc6 remove more invalid metric labels 2023-09-09 00:12:04 -05:00
Jonathan Shook
aa4d760119 restore K distinction in metrics labels 2023-09-09 00:11:50 -05:00
Jonathan Shook
a8e74e5b86 fix recursion trap 2023-09-09 00:11:22 -05:00
Jonathan Shook
13660d7123 provide completion metrics 2023-09-08 20:07:49 -05:00
Jonathan Shook
56c687380e provide cycle value metric 2023-09-08 20:07:47 -05:00
Jonathan Shook
675667eaa6 handle async errors in a way that doesn't hide details 2023-09-08 18:42:02 -05:00
Jonathan Shook
5cf0fbcaec label fix for relevance metrics 2023-09-08 17:53:44 -05:00
Jonathan Shook
340e5ac483 miscellaneous fixes for relevancy metrics 2023-09-08 17:13:56 -05:00
Jonathan Shook
ea847fed37 make using relevancy measures in verifiers easy and complete 2023-09-08 15:01:59 -05:00
Jonathan Shook
e17d581578 testing fixes 2023-09-08 11:25:07 -05:00
Jonathan Shook
6005aa65d4
Merge pull request #1525 from nosqlbench/nosqlbench-1522-moremath
Nosqlbench 1522 moremath
2023-09-08 11:10:14 -05:00
Jonathan Shook
aa460be622 remove commented code 2023-09-08 11:09:23 -05:00
Jonathan Shook
e515d3fe15 remove extraneous mask functions 2023-09-08 11:08:13 -05:00
Jonathan Shook
cf3082259d remove extraneous mask functions 2023-09-08 11:06:38 -05:00
Jonathan Shook
335a432c5d
Merge pull request #1524 from nosqlbench/pinecone-vectormath
adding metadata field parsing for vector calcs
2023-09-08 11:04:22 -05:00
Jonathan Shook
64b46ca054 improve functions for readability and safety 2023-09-08 10:59:08 -05:00
Jonathan Shook
8801207ebc separate long tests 2023-09-08 09:19:56 -05:00
Jonathan Shook
4484d22ff1 add (more) correct MAP implementation 2023-09-08 09:17:39 -05:00
Mark Wolters
a907c46a98 adding metadata field parsing for vector calcs 2023-09-07 16:53:01 -04:00
Jonathan Shook
a0006f18a7
Merge pull request #1523 from nosqlbench/nosqlbench-1522-moremath
Nosqlbench 1522 moremath
2023-09-07 14:03:24 -05:00
Jonathan Shook
e7b6ee9164 Merge branch 'main' into nosqlbench-1522-moremath 2023-09-07 13:23:18 -05:00
Jonathan Shook
a88c6ebac5
Merge pull request #1521 from nosqlbench/nosqlbench-1516-at_k
support recall@K and precision@K within actual retrieved data
2023-09-07 11:27:08 -05:00
Jonathan Shook
a33800f252
Merge pull request #1519 from nosqlbench/nosqlbench-1517-namefixes
more metric name fixes for prom expo form
2023-09-07 11:26:38 -05:00
Jonathan Shook
e321e5cc77
Merge pull request #1520 from nosqlbench/nosqlbench-1518-resultsize
remove result size from base op
2023-09-07 11:26:10 -05:00
Jonathan Shook
4fa99daf68 implement reciprocal rank 2023-09-07 11:25:29 -05:00
Jonathan Shook
31fb6eae7d minor optimization on ary ctors 2023-09-07 10:54:44 -05:00
Jonathan Shook
bc3ebfaa15 add F1 functions 2023-09-07 10:53:08 -05:00
Jonathan Shook
efd882a553 Merge branch 'main' into nosqlbench-1522-moremath 2023-09-07 10:08:05 -05:00
Jonathan Shook
8079f74628
Merge pull request #1512 from nosqlbench/snyk-upgrade-1f61c2b3e40db4c095ff1b11b14d7eec
[Snyk] Upgrade com.amazonaws:aws-java-sdk-s3 from 1.12.526 to 1.12.529
2023-09-07 10:05:48 -05:00
Jonathan Shook
1e40c9677c
Merge pull request #1513 from nosqlbench/snyk-upgrade-26af6abf47d12913406ba6ce9ed4db72
[Snyk] Upgrade com.amazonaws:aws-java-sdk-dynamodb from 1.12.526 to 1.12.529
2023-09-07 10:05:39 -05:00
Jonathan Shook
8eb3620caf support recall@K and precision@K within actual retrieved data 2023-09-07 10:04:42 -05:00
Jonathan Shook
55ef2cff4a remove result size from base op 2023-09-07 10:03:24 -05:00
Jonathan Shook
23cccdfbfe more metric name fixes for prom expo form 2023-09-07 09:59:06 -05:00
Jonathan Shook
be4ef9c34f
Merge pull request #1514 from nosqlbench/systemid-pr-fix
SystemID fix orElse
2023-09-06 12:58:48 -05:00
Dave Fisher
cb35f2ddd8 SystemID fix orElse 2023-09-06 10:54:29 -07:00
snyk-bot
3762fca9a0
fix: upgrade com.amazonaws:aws-java-sdk-dynamodb from 1.12.526 to 1.12.529
Snyk has created this PR to upgrade com.amazonaws:aws-java-sdk-dynamodb from 1.12.526 to 1.12.529.

See this package in Maven Repository:
https://mvnrepository.com/artifact/com.amazonaws/aws-java-sdk-dynamodb/

See this project in Snyk:
https://app.snyk.io/org/nosqlbench/project/db3dfb82-467b-4263-94f8-28f933540a6d?utm_source=github&utm_medium=referral&page=upgrade-pr
2023-09-06 17:38:18 +00:00
snyk-bot
427ae139b6
fix: upgrade com.amazonaws:aws-java-sdk-s3 from 1.12.526 to 1.12.529
Snyk has created this PR to upgrade com.amazonaws:aws-java-sdk-s3 from 1.12.526 to 1.12.529.

See this package in Maven Repository:
https://mvnrepository.com/artifact/com.amazonaws/aws-java-sdk-s3/

See this project in Snyk:
https://app.snyk.io/org/nosqlbench/project/024e32ec-7f80-485c-b7bf-f69d45f933ce?utm_source=github&utm_medium=referral&page=upgrade-pr
2023-09-06 16:31:49 +00:00
Jonathan Shook
37cde64b93
Merge pull request #1504 from bschoening/main
#1305: Update release.yml to docker/build-push-action@v4
2023-09-05 18:09:17 -05:00
Jonathan Shook
67ea8427d7
Merge pull request #1506 from nosqlbench/snyk-upgrade-7b6d1214a207d6e45124d316581b2eea
[Snyk] Upgrade com.amazonaws:aws-java-sdk-s3 from 1.12.523 to 1.12.526
2023-09-05 18:08:32 -05:00
Jonathan Shook
fcaea6e79d
Merge pull request #1509 from nosqlbench/snyk-upgrade-d224a6e14e6d940d2a23c77d2612903a
[Snyk] Upgrade com.amazonaws:aws-java-sdk-dynamodb from 1.12.520 to 1.12.526
2023-09-05 18:08:24 -05:00
Jonathan Shook
d01af097f4
Merge pull request #1505 from nosqlbench/jshook/modularization
modularize methods for verifiers
2023-09-05 18:08:09 -05:00
Jonathan Shook
9ed1644d91
Merge pull request #1511 from nosqlbench/mac-node-id
Make sure to return an IPv4 SystemID
2023-09-05 18:06:19 -05:00
Dave Fisher
5c758d2066 Review comment 2023-09-05 12:57:51 -07:00
Dave Fisher
35ebd4d3ed Make sure to return an IPv4 SystemID 2023-09-05 12:44:58 -07:00